Green Business Guru Next Speaker for VCU’s Business Talks Business Series

Karl Bren, founder and president of GreenVisions Consulting, will speak about “Sustainability and the Economics of Going Green” next week for “Business Talks Business,” the speakers series developed by the VCU School of Business.
Bren, a well-known expert on sustainability, will help attendees better understand the methods and mission of the green business movement and why sustainability is such a hot topic. Bren will speak on Jan. 27 at 11:30 a.m. in Room B2165 of Snead Hall on the VCU campus, 301 W. Main St.; on Jan. 28 at 7:30 a.m. at Innsbrook, 4521 Highwoods Parkway; and on Jan. 29 at 7:30 a.m. south of the James River at the Arboretum, 300 Arboretum Place.

GreenVisions provides consulting services relating to the application of green building and sustainable design, especially in single and multifamily affordable housing. Bren is a LEED accredited professional with the U.S. Green Building Council and has been involved with green building and sustainable development for more than 15 years.
Bren is a co-founder of EarthCraft Virginia, a non-profit that administers the EarthCraft green builder program in Virginia, and a founding board member of the James River Green Building Council and the Better Housing Coalition. He also is a member of the Board of Directors of the Virginia Conservation Network and was appointed to the Governor’s Energy Policy Advisory Council in 2007.
“Business Talks Business” is the VCU School of Business 2009-10 speakers series. Topics are presented in three different locations, covering downtown, the West End and south of the James. Speakers include VCU faculty and staff, VCU Business Society members and other experts in the community.
